Why Did Joy Taylor Leave The Herd?

Why Joy Taylor has formally departed, The Herd has been questioned by some fans. Joy Taylor has definitely departed The Herd for a “revamped” edition of Speak for Yourself, named Speak, as FS1 recently revealed after weeks of rumors.

On September 5th, she tweeted a photo of herself and Colin along with the caption, “My time with @theherd has come to an end.” She also made one final appearance on The Herd when she and Colin talked about their past relationships.

“You actually advised me to talk more on the first day I appeared on the program. Just leave when you have to. Give your viewpoint,” she instructs. Joy said they had been coworkers for six and a half years during her parting conversation with Colin.

Over almost three years, she has served as the show’s sole host. As they reflected on their shared history, Joy said, “From what we were when we first started working together to what we are today, it’s an entirely different performance. It has changed so much.”

She also mentioned how despite coming from extremely different backgrounds, the two have many of the same ideas. While discussing her experience with The Herd, the tv presenter broke down in tears, yet she still managed to make Colin laugh. The two also discussed how they “agree on so many things.”
